The city of Scotland Neck is located in the state of North Carolina in Halifax County and has a population of 2,141 as reported by the census of 2010. The largest nearby city to Scotland Neck is Greenville, approximately 33 miles from the city center.There are several family restaurants in or near Scotland Neck, including Scotland Neck BBQ, Freez Restaurant, A & M Bar-Be-Que, Hardee's of Scotland Neck and Bazemore Country Kitchen. In the month of December, Scotland Neck experiences an average high temperature of 55 degrees Fahrenheit. Low temperaturs in December are usually about 33 degrees with an average rainfall of 3.21 inches. The seasonal climate varies in Scotland Neck with daytime temperatures averaging 87 degrees in the summer, and 53 degrees in the winter months. Visitors can also expect Scotland Neck to receive an average of 3.62 inches of rainfall per/month during winter months and 5.12 inches of rainfall per/month in the summer months. The temperature has been known to get as high as 107 degrees in the summer and as low as -5 degrees in the winter so visitors planning a vacation to Scotland Neck should check the weather forecast to determine proper attire prior to departure. Historic Hope Plantation - Windsor, Historic Hope Plantation an early federal house in the Palladian mode, is located Carolina Coastal Plain, near Windsor, North Carolina, in the US. The manor house was built by David Stone, a member of the coastal Carolina planter class, later Governor of North Carolina and a United States Senator. One of the finest examples of Palladian design built in timber, the manor house is slightly modified by neo-classical elements.

Imagination Station Science Museum - Wilson, Imagination Station is a children's interactive science museum that is situated in downtown Wilson, North Carolina at 224 East Nash Street. It is housed in the former Wilson Federal Building which served as a post office with a federal courthouse of the United States District Court for the Eastern District of North Carolina from its construction in 1928. One of the former courtrooms serves as the "Science Courtroom", a classroom used for science demonstrations.

North Carolina Wesleyan College Galleries - Rocky Mount, North Carolina Wesleyan College is a four-year coeducational, liberal arts college, located in Rocky Mount, North Carolina. Founded in 1956, the school is affiliated with the United Methodist Church and offers a number of preprofessional programs. North Carolina Wesleyan also offers evening courses at its 200-acre Rocky Mount campus, as well as satellite locations in Morrisville and Goldsboro.
